Gloo (NASDAQ:GLOO) Major Shareholder Sells $57,040.00 in Stock

Gloo Holdings (NASDAQ:GLOOGet Free Report) major shareholder Financial For Luthera Thrivent sold 12,400 shares of the company’s stock in a transaction dated Thursday, June 11th. The stock was sold at an average price of $4.60, for a total value of $57,040.00. Following the completion of the transaction, the insider directly owned 4,765,600 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$21,921,760. The trade was a 0.26% decrease in their position. Large shareholders that own 10% or more of a company’s shares are required to disclose their transactions with the SEC.

About Gloo

Gloo’s mission is to build the leading vertical technology platform for the faith and flourishing ecosystem, which we believe is one of the largest, oldest and least-digitized ecosystems in the world. Our purpose is to shape technology as a force for good, so people can flourish and communities can thrive. This is grounded in our belief that relationships catalyze growth, and when technology is used to serve relationships, it transforms lives. The faith and flourishing ecosystem is vast and, we believe, a technologically underserved vertical that includes traditional Christian (primarily Protestant and Catholic) churches and a diverse network of ministries, nonprofits and service providers.
